What are Archaea up to in marine sediments? /lengger/what-are-archaea-up-to-in-marine-sediments posterplymsefprinter-131211072744-phpapp01
Metabolism and activity of Thaumarchaeota in marine sediments is highly debated. We investigated the incorporation of 13C labeled substrates (HCO3- and organic) into specific thaumarchaeal lipids in sediment core incubations. The type of substrate and the degree of incorporation achieved would allow us to determine the metabolism and activity of the Thaumarchaeota. Incorporation was observed only at one station, where minor (1-4) enrichment in 13C was detected for incubations with bicarbonate and pyruvate, in contrast with bacterial lipids which showed incorporation of 13C up to +80 , suggesting high activity. This suggests Thaumarchaeota in marine sediments are not very active.]]>
